Content Embedding Embed external content insideAcumatica Wiki Pages Dashboards Site Map Embed Acumatica content insideanother service Facilitated by single sign-on (SSO) 9. Integration Services Simple, UI-driven imports, exports, updatesand synchronizations with supportedproviders Good for: Quick and dirty imports Migration from another system Regular scheduled imports and exports Batch updating of data 10. Web Services Two models: dynamic web services,versioned web services (new in 5.0) Good for: Complex orchestrations involving more than onescreen Integration with 3rd party mobile/web/desktop apps 11. Acumatica Framework SDK Create completely new processing screensto interact with external services Hook into external services from theAcumatica UI Develop Plug-ins: Carrier Integration Credit Card Processing File Management Integration Services Provider 12. Direct Database Access Possible, but not recommended Pitfalls: Multi-tenancy -> isolation AND sharing Data Integrity Logging Application Security Model Network Security Extra fee for read-only DB access onSaaS environment 13. + 14.
